You gotta have at least some sort of read to make that play, that at least he is capped to A9 for value and has a lot of draws for that sizing, which some villains will definitely be. It was mw and if somehow he decided to use mainly that sizing with his range OTT, then your play isn't approved by theory(if he is giving up some hands OTF/OTT). It's always a valuebet what you did there, but vs a range with enough sets/overpairs it's not a good move(unless he is overbluffing), so you rely on some sort of read to justify your play. Correct me if I'm wrong(I don't use solvers), but villain's sizing OTT isn't a thing, he should either bet big or check in there, so by facing that sizing it looks like you're facing an exploitative strat(which you managed to find a very good solution by x/r a lot and get it in with thinner value than most people would).
